Transaction acfafd33b68437f2e312a56df4d30aab68402eb997b8f78b9bd71986ea451495
1 Input
2 Outputs
- acfafd33b68437f2e312a56df4d30aab68402eb997b8f78b9bd71986ea451495:0
- acfafd33b68437f2e312a56df4d30aab68402eb997b8f78b9bd71986ea451495:1
value 18201939
address 1MsEFijNPXoMYTPJ7jENLbFL2sNvGX4FzK
value 14001463
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n